What Is Exercise Snacking and Why Does It Matter? Imagine weaving tiny moments of joyful movement into the fabric of your everyday life, like taking a brisk five-minute walk after your morning meal, doing a quick set of gentle squats while waiting for your tea to steep, or climbing a few flights of stairs with a smile instead of waiting for the elevator. This is the heart of what many are now calling exercise snacking, and it’s a concept that truly honors the busy, beautiful reality of modern life. These short bursts of activity, lasting anywhere from one to ten minutes, are designed to gently nudge your body’s natural systems into a state of balance without requiring a major time commitment or leaving you feeling drained. The beautiful truth is that these micro-moments of movement can create powerful ripple effects throughout your day, helping your body process the nourishment from your meals more smoothly and supporting that sought-after feeling of steady, reliable energy from sunrise to sunset. When you move your body in these small, consistent ways, you’re essentially giving your internal systems a friendly reminder to stay in harmony, which can translate to fewer afternoon slumps, clearer thinking, and a more peaceful relationship with the foods you love. How Short Bursts Help Your Body Find Balance Let’s dive a little deeper into why those tiny movement snacks can be so remarkably effective for supporting your body’s natural fuel system. When you enjoy a small burst of activity after eating, you’re essentially giving your muscles a gentle invitation to welcome the energy from your meal, which helps prevent that heavy, sluggish feeling that can sometimes follow a delicious lunch or dinner. Think of it as a friendly handshake between your food and your muscles, creating a smooth pathway for energy to flow where it’s needed most. These short bursts also send positive signals throughout your entire system, reminding your body to stay responsive and adaptable rather than settling into a stagnant pattern. Over time, this practice can help you feel more in tune with your body’s natural cues, so you recognize when you need a little movement boost versus when you truly need rest.
